Differences What are the advantages of each
| |||||||
More cores | 4 | vs | 2 | Twice as many cores; run more applications at once | |||
---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|
More threads | 4 | vs | 2 | Twice as many threads | |||
Much better performance per watt | 1.51 pt/W | vs | 1.1 pt/W | More than 35% better performance per watt | |||
Much lower typical power consumption | 77.19W | vs | 120.65W | More than 35% lower typical power consumption | |||
Much lower annual home energy cost | 22.89 $/year | vs | 47.3 $/year | 2.1x lower annual home energy cost | |||
Much lower annual commercial energy cost | 83.22 $/year | vs | 113.62 $/year | More than 25% lower annual commercial energy cost | |||
| |||||||
Significantly higher clock speed | 3.33 GHz | vs | 2.83 GHz | Around 20% higher clock speed | |||
Much better overclocked clock speed (Air) | 4.61 GHz | vs | 3.99 GHz | More than 15% better overclocked clock speed (Air) | |||
Higher Maximum operating temperature | 72.4 °C | vs | 71.4 °C | Almost the same | |||
Significantly better overclocked clock speed (Water) | 4.6 GHz | vs | 4.03 GHz | Around 15% better overclocked clock speed (Water) |
